Ye Tianchen and the Wuji Taoist, narrowly escaping death, left the temple where the Young Buddha once stood!

For Ye Tianchen, it was truly a rewarding experience, witnessing countless legendary events involving the Young Buddha and the Peacock Great Bright King. Perhaps, apart from these two, the only other person aware of such stories might just be Ye Tianchen!

What both Ye Tianchen and the Wuji Taoist marveled at was the merciless passage of time which erodes everything. Even the Buddhist Emperor’s supreme Dharma couldn’t withstand time’s wear. The temples, originally majestic, would eventually crumble to nothing. It forces one to ponder: In this world, where do the countless Martial Artists’ paths truly lead? Is there a way out?

Ye Tianchen seeks the "Barbaric Forbidden Land"; the Wuji Taoist seeks the "Inheritance of Buddhist Law". Though their goals differ, their destination is the same, heading to the farthest west.

Flying with Qi Manipulation, as they both felt lost, they suddenly saw in the distance a stone Buddha statue standing tall in the desert. Towering dozens of meters, it emitted a sacred and inviolable aura!

"Is this the Buddhist All Living Beings?" Ye Tianchen asked in surprise.

"Yes, this is a statue that all Buddhists worship. It can be said to embody the Mana of countless Buddhist monks throughout the ages!" the Wuji Taoist nodded and replied.

Before Ye Tianchen could react, the Wuji Taoist landed on the ground, sincerely kneeling in reverence toward the stone Buddha statue. Ye Tianchen also landed but simply stood and observed, without kneeling!

"You’re not bowing?" the Wuji Taoist, seeing Ye Tianchen standing still, asked in amazement.

"Why should I?" Ye Tianchen smiled and asked in return.

"This... This is the Buddhist All Living Beings. Countless have searched for it in vain. We are blessed to see it, a heaven-sent fortune, deserving of kneeling. Besides, the supreme inheritance of the Yijin Jing you received came from the Buddhist sect, and yet you show no veneration?" the Wuji Taoist said incredulously.

Ye Tianchen smiled faintly, shook his head, and resolutely said, "I walk my own path, never to be constrained by ancestral teachings!"

"You..." The Wuji Taoist was shocked. For someone as powerful as her, she had never considered such thoughts, always holding a profound reverence for the Buddhist sect’s teachings she practiced.

"For me, I respect neither heavens nor earth, only myself!" Ye Tianchen said heavily.

The Wuji Taoist was truly stunned by Ye Tianchen’s words. While Martial Artists often rebel against the heavens, few would boldly claim to respect only themselves. No one could have predicted Ye Tianchen’s lack of reverence toward the Buddhist sect, which seemed illogical!

Indeed, to Ye Tianchen, the Buddhist sect had immense benevolence. Without the Shaolin’s Master Fang Zheng, Ye Tianchen wouldn’t have become a Martial Artist, nor achieved such strength without the sect’s Yijin Jing. Several times he had been saved by the Holy Skill of the sect. Logic dictated that he should hold deep veneration and awe for the sect’s teachings, so why does he speak such words? Is it conceit, or ingratitude?

"I understand now. Your courage is astonishing. My master was right; your path may be short or long!" the Wuji Taoist stood looking at Ye Tianchen as she spoke.

"Whether short or long, it’s a path I walk myself. The power of the ancients merits respect and emulation, but without personal innovation and comprehension, achieving new heights is impossible!" Ye Tianchen earnestly said.

"Let’s go, explore inside this Buddhist All Living Beings. Maybe we’ll meet a high monk and ask where the Barbaric Forbidden Land lies!" the Wuji Taoist said, glancing at Ye Tianchen.

Ye Tianchen nodded, choosing not to argue further. It was clear their thoughts diverged, and there was no need to force mutual understanding. In the Martial Arts World, countless paths can lead to greatness; it’s only a matter of whether the path’s walker has that capability! freeweɓnøvel.com

Seeing the enormous Buddhist Stone Statue, the Wuji Taoist kneeled while Ye Tianchen stood, his knees unbent. This reflected their differing interpretations of the Buddhist inheritance. They walked on foot toward the enormous statue, instead of flying with Qi Manipulation.

Buddhist All Living Beings, said to be a site of pilgrimage of many high monks when the Buddha once traveled here, became a notable scene. Someone suggested crafting a Buddha statue, transforming the site into a place for future disciples. During its creation, the Buddha remarked that all beings embody Buddha; the absence of self is the statue; all beings are the statue.

Thus, the enormous stone Buddha statue wasn’t sculpted in Buddha’s likeness, but instead took the form of common monks, known thereafter as the "Buddhist All Living Beings".

But as Ye Tianchen and the Wuji Taoist walked toward the "Buddhist All Living Beings", despite hours of walking, they never seemed to draw closer, though it stood less than a kilometer away. Why couldn’t they reach it?

This left Ye Tianchen and Wuji Taoist both in shock. They didn’t feel any fluctuation of power, and it couldn’t be that they were under some kind of Martial Arts Illusion Skill. What on earth was going on?

"How could this be?" Ye Tianchen couldn’t help but frown and ask.

"I don’t know either!" Wuji Taoist shook her head involuntarily.

"Haven’t you come here with your master a few times? How could you not know the mystery behind this?" Ye Tianchen thought for a moment and asked.

"To be honest, this is also my first time seeing the Buddhist All Living Beings. It is rumored that the stone statues of the Buddhist All Living Beings aren’t something that ordinary people can see. It requires the right timing, location, and people. The few times I came here with my master, we were just wandering in the wilderness, hoping to comprehend the will of the Buddhist Emperor and some past Buddhist monks who once left behind their arduous cultivation here. We never saw these stone statues!" Wuji Taoist shook her head and said.

"Haha, it seems I have some kind of blessing with me. You see, being with me, you’ve witnessed the place that you’ve dreamed of reaching!" Ye Tianchen teased with a smile.

"Now is not the time for jokes. I once heard my master mention that seeing the Buddhist All Living Beings not only requires fate, but entering it is incredibly difficult because it keeps retreating as living beings approach!" Wuji Taoist frowned and said.

"It keeps retreating as living beings approach? Why is that?" Ye Tianchen asked, puzzled.

"I don’t know the reason either. Perhaps there are some unknown secrets behind it!" Wuji Taoist shook her head.

"If walking doesn’t work, then let’s fly in with the fastest speed, so that the Buddhist Stone Statue cannot retreat!" Ye Tianchen thought for a moment and said.

"At this point, we have no choice but to try!" Wuji Taoist nodded.

Whoosh!

Whoosh!

Ye Tianchen and Wuji Taoist both turned into two beams of light, reaching extreme speed, charging toward the Buddhist Stone Statue ahead. However, as they charged forward, they clearly felt the Buddhist Stone Statue retreating at a considerable speed, making it impossible for even them to catch up.

"Too surreal, this Buddhist Stone Statue is moving on its own, is it possible that it has developed a Divine Sense?" Ye Tianchen couldn’t help but frown and said.

"Developing a Divine Sense has never happened in a Buddhist Stone Statue before. I think it must be some kind of force driving it. We seem to have closed some distance now, maybe we can increase our speed!" Wuji Taoist thought for a moment and said.

Boom!

Boom!

Wuji Taoist activated her Martial Arts True Power from her Dantian, and Ye Tianchen burned his Physical Body Power. In an instant, both of them increased their speed more than tenfold, and sure enough, successfully charged into the grand entrance of the Buddhist Stone Statue, entering within!

However, after Ye Tianchen and Wuji Taoist charged inside the Buddhist Stone Statue, they were both stunned. Because inside the Buddhist Stone Statue, aside from the meditation cushions on the high platforms from all directions, there was no one, which made it somewhat unbelievable, especially for Wuji Taoist!

"How could this be?" Wuji Taoist couldn’t help but ask in shock.

"Is there anything wrong?" Ye Tianchen also looked around and asked.

"Although it’s my first time seeing the Buddhist All Living Beings and entering this Buddhist Stone Statue, I once heard a high Buddhist monk say that inside the Buddhist All Living Beings, there are high Buddhist masters who practice here for a lifetime without emerging. They are all willing to spend their entire lives here to comprehend the Buddhist Secret Skill and feel the atmosphere where the Buddha once held talks here. This is also what many Buddhist cultivators dream of, but why is it empty?" Wuji Taoist spoke while looking around, with a look of disbelief! (To be continued.
